72.11 percent of the population in 90291 drive to work alone. 3.98 percent of the people take some form of public transportation like the bus or the train to work. Approximately 60.10 percent of the residents get to work in less than 30 minutes. 7.51 percent of the residents in 90291 get to work in more than 60 minutes. The average household size is approximately 1.58 members with about 1.60 cars available per household.
An estimate of 94.24 percent of the residents in 90291 has some form of health insurance. 25.33 percent of the residents have some type of public health insurance like Medicare, Medicaid, Veterans Affairs (VA), or TRICARE. About 76.16 percent of the residents have private health insurance, either through their employer or direct purchase.
A resident in 90291 would have to travel an average of 1.67 miles to reach the nearest hospital with an emergency room, Cedar-Sinai Marina Del Rey Hospital . In a 20-mile radius, there are 0 healthcare providers accessible to residents in 90291, Venice, California.

As of , an estimate of 25,685 residents live in 90291 with a median age of 39.4 years. 13.17 percent of the population is under the age of 18, and 13.79 percent of the population is at least 65 years of age. 43.26 percent of the residents in 90291 is currently married, and 28.56 percent of the population has never been married.
The monthly median household income in 90291 is $14,462.33. The monthly median housing costs for residents in 90291 is approximately $2,464. The median household spends about 17.04 percent of their income on housing.

The history of Venice adds another layer of appeal for those considering a move to the area. Originally founded as a beachfront resort town in 1905 by tobacco millionaire Abbot Kinney, Venice has evolved into a dynamic neighborhood known for its bohemian spirit and artistic community. The iconic Ocean Front Walk, lined with street performers, vendors, and colorful murals, reflects Venice's eclectic culture and creative energy.
